Pickthall’s version


57: 20 Know that the life of this world is only play, and idle talk, and pageantry, and boasting among you, and rivalry in respect of wealth and children as the likeness of vegetation after rain, whereof the growth is pleasing to husbandman, but afterward it drieth up and thou seest it turning yellow, then it becomes straw.
